FAQs

What surfaces can I use this paint on?

This paint is ideal for exterior wood and metal surfaces. Ensure proper preparation for best results.

How long does the finish last?

The paint is designed to provide protection and a high-gloss finish for up to 10 years, depending on environmental conditions and proper application.

How long do I need to wait between coats?

You can recoat after 16 hours. This allows sufficient time for the first coat to dry before applying subsequent coats.

What is the coverage rate?

A 2.5L can of this paint will cover approximately 15 m² on average.

Can I use this paint on uPVC or plastic?

This paint is formulated for wood and metal. It is not recommended for direct application on uPVC or plastics without a specialized primer designed for such surfaces.

How should I clean my painted surface?

Clean with a damp cloth and a mild detergent if necessary.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or power washers.

What is the best way to apply this paint?

For the best outcome and a flawless high-gloss finish, it is recommended to apply this paint using a brush.

Troubleshooting

Paint not adhering well

Ensure the surface was properly prepared (cleaned, dry, free from contaminants) and a suitable primer was used if necessary. Surface temperature should be above 5°C.

Uneven or streaky finish

Stir the paint thoroughly before and during application. Ensure even brush strokes and avoid over-brushing. Apply in thin, even coats.

Paint remains tacky after 24 hours

This can occur in cold, damp conditions or if applied too thickly. Ensure application within recommended temperature and humidity ranges. Allow more time for drying in adverse conditions.

Cracking or peeling after application

This usually indicates inadequate surface preparation or application in unsuitable conditions. Re-prepare the surface and reapply, ensuring correct conditions and preparation steps are followed.

Setup, Compatibility & Care Instructions

Setup:

Before application, ensure the surface is clean, dry, and free from dust, grease, and flaking paint. For best adhesion, especially on bare wood, apply a suitable primer. Stir the paint thoroughly before use.

Compatibility:

This paint is specifically designed for exterior wood and metal surfaces. It is not recommended for use on plastics or previously painted surfaces unless they are compatible with gloss finishes and have been properly prepared.

Care:

To maintain the finish, gently clean the painted surface with a damp cloth and mild detergent if necessary. Avoid abrasive cleaners or harsh scrubbing, which can damage the gloss. Ensure good ventilation during application and drying. Store the paint in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and frost. Keep the lid tightly sealed when not in use.
